Importance of VIN Labels and Tags
Every vehicle has its own identity encapsulated in the VIN. This 17-character code holds all necessary information about a car, including its manufacturer, features, and a unique serial number. VIN labels, VIN tags, and chassis plates play a critical role in maintaining this identity and ensuring transparency in your vehicle’s history. Whether dealing with import VIN tags, plates, or labels, correct detailing is paramount for registration and road legality.
Common Challenges with VIN Compliance
- Damaged VIN Tags: Over time, or through events such as vehicle accidents, VIN tags can become damaged or completely illegible. This presents a challenge during vehicle inspections, significantly affecting vehicle resale or registration processes.
- Missing Import VIN Tags or Plates: Vehicles brought into the UK may sometimes lack the proper VIN labels due to different international regulations. This can lead to complications in aligning the vehicle with UK standards.
